The Career Advancement Programme in Elderly Music and Singing plays a crucial role in today's market as the demand for music therapy and entertainment for the elderly continues to grow. In the UK, there has been a significant increase in the number of elderly participants engaging in music and singing programmes over the past few years. In 2018, 500 elderly individuals participated in such programmes, which increased to 750 in 2019 and 1000 in 2020.
With the aging population in the UK, there is a greater need for activities that promote mental well-being and social engagement among the elderly. Music and singing have been proven to have therapeutic benefits, including improving cognitive function and reducing feelings of loneliness and isolation. Therefore, investing in career advancement programmes in this field not only benefits the elderly participants but also opens up opportunities for professionals to make a meaningful impact in the lives of the elderly.
